Kenneth Leung

%%ALT%%

Director, Horizon Risk Surveillance, Office of the Superintendent of Financial Institutions Canada (OSFI)
Administrative Studies, Bachelor of Administrative Studies (BAS) 1999

Ken Leung is Director, Horizon Risk Surveillance at the Office of the Superintendent of Financial Institutions (OSFI). In this role, he leads a team that conducts surveillance on emerging and horizon risks affecting banks and insurers. He also advocates for diversity, equity and inclusion as Co-Chair of the Multiculturalism Employee Resource Group at OSFI.

Prior to his current role, Ken held the position of Director, Accounting Policy Division at OSFI, where he was responsible for the accounting, audit and disclosure policies for federally regulated financial institutions. Before joining OSFI, he held various roles at CIBC within Internal Audit, Treasury Finance, Corporate Development, Card Products Division and Commercial Banking. He began his career at Deloitte & Touche LLP in the Assurance & Advisory Services group.

Ken is a Chartered Professional Accountant (CPA, CA Ontario), Certified Public Accountant (Illinois) and holds an Honours Bachelor of Administrative Studies degree from 91亚色.
